How they compare

Bahamas currently reports 0.3796 °C against 0.3744 °C in Vanuatu, a difference of 0.0052 °C.

The two have swapped places 33 times across 87 shared years of data; in 1940 it was Vanuatu ahead.

Bahamas ranks 86th and Vanuatu ranks 87th of 193 countries.

Across the 9 decades both report, Bahamas averaged higher in 6 and Vanuatu in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Bahamas Vanuatu Difference Ahead
1940s 0.2462 °C -0.3406 °C 0.5868 °C Bahamas
1950s -0.5678 °C -0.2454 °C 0.3225 °C Vanuatu
1960s -0.3181 °C -0.4553 °C 0.1372 °C Bahamas
1970s -0.213 °C -0.2246 °C 0.0115 °C Bahamas
1980s -0.4785 °C -0.0462 °C 0.4323 °C Vanuatu
1990s 0.3096 °C -0.1708 °C 0.4804 °C Bahamas
2000s -0.4084 °C 0.101 °C 0.5093 °C Vanuatu
2010s 0.157 °C 0.0628 °C 0.0942 °C Bahamas
2020s 0.4912 °C 0.3573 °C 0.1339 °C Bahamas

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
